## Building Access — Spares Room (Hullbrook Annex)

Contractors: the spare hardware room is down the east corridor on the ground floor, third door on the left. Sign in at the front desk first and grab a visitor lanyard. Anything you take out, jot it in the blue logbook — yes, even the little stuff. The door self-locks, so don't wedge it. To get in, punch in the code below.

staff pass of hagug-taguf = bdg-HJ-9

Fires when playback failures in the Wrenhollow Museum guide app exceed 5% over 10 minutes. Usual causes: CDN edge cache purge mid-exhibit, or the track encoder backlog delaying new uploads for the rotating Emberlight show. Check the encoder queue first; if empty, check CDN health. Do not restart the stream gateway without confirming queue depth — a restart drops in-progress downloads for visitors on the floor. Contractors: escalate after 15 minutes if unresolved. Full triage steps are on the page below.

runbook for tagug-hafog: https://jira.lumiclabs.internal/projects/pages/pages/9773c0d8

Quick heads-up on Pinwheel UI versioning: we cut a minor release every sprint, and anything touching component props needs a changeset file in the PR. No changeset, no merge — the bot will nag you. Majors are rare and go through the design council first. The full policy, with examples of what counts as breaking, lives on the internal page below.

wiki page, bahip-yahip: https://grafana.qirvanlabs.corp/browse/display/projects/cc3a1b9dbfc9